Part A: Narrative

In this part of the project, we are asked to create a 30s-1min short animation which advertising a phrase creatively.We are working as a team with Ruby and Ant. These are the environment and the phrase we have been given to.

On Safari
&
"A little of what your fancy does you good"


After we got the cards, our first thoughts are to make an animation about animals in a funny way. Because of the limitation of the animation time , we are going to explore and research different ideas individually and come back together with a good idea but keep it simple so audiences can catch it quickly. When we look at the phrase, Ant mentioned that what our fancy about doesn't always make you good and that is a really interesting point that we can explore. As the narrative project runs for 12 weeks, we are thinking to use two weeks time to define what we want and how to make it in style and concept.
